Turning that MET value into a real energy cost
- Map the movement to a published category. The compendium measures categories of conditioning work, never individual lifts, so overhead carry is filed under Circuit training, moderate effort.
- Take the category's MET value — 4.3. One MET is the cost of sitting quietly, so this is 4.3 times resting metabolism.
- Multiply by 3.5 to get millilitres of oxygen per kilogram per minute, the unit the MET is actually defined in.
- Multiply by your bodyweight in kilograms and divide by 200. The result is kilocalories per minute of work.
- Count working minutes only. Under load, not under the roof — a set of eight is about 25 seconds of the hour you were there.
kcal/min = MET × 3.5 × body mass (kg) ÷ 200 Overhead Carry: 4.3 × 3.5 × 70 ÷ 200 = 5.27 kcal/min

What is actually doing the work
| Muscle | Role | What it does here |
|---|---|---|
| Front deltoidAnterior deltoid | Prime mover | Raises the arm to the front (shoulder flexion) and assists horizontal adduction. Prime mover in overhead pressing, heavy synergist in every bench press. |
| AbsRectus abdominis | Synergist / stabiliser | Bends the trunk forward and, more usefully, resists it being extended backwards. Both a crunch and a plank load it — differently. |
| TrapeziusTrapezius (upper, middle, lower) | Synergist / stabiliser | The upper fibres elevate the shoulder blade, the middle fibres retract it and the lower fibres depress and upwardly rotate it. All three matter for a healthy overhead position. |
| Upper backRhomboids and middle trapezius | Synergist / stabiliser | Draws the shoulder blades together and towards the spine (scapular retraction). Every horizontal row loads it; every pulldown loads it less. |
The prime mover produces the movement against the resistance; synergists assist and stabilisers hold a joint still without moving it. An exercise trains the whole muscle it loads — there is no way to work only part of a muscle, and no exercise removes fat from the area around it.
Set up, then earn the rep
Kettlebell, Dumbbells. Held for time, not counted in reps — the set ends when the position breaks, not when the clock does.
PATTERN · CARRY
- Set the dumbbells in position — at the sides, in one hand, in the front rack or overhead, depending on the version.
- Stand tall: ribs down, shoulders back and down, trunk braced.
- Lock the arms out overhead with the biceps beside the ears and walk without letting the ribs flare.
- Walk with short, deliberate steps, keeping the torso completely upright.
- Do not let the load swing or the body lean away from it.
- Set the weight down under control rather than dropping it.
Where this one breaks down
Not theory. These are the faults you correct on a gym floor, and the correction that actually works.
Leaning away from a single-sided load.
The point of a one-sided carry is to stay vertical. If you are tipping, go lighter.
Long, rushed strides.
Short steps, tall posture, controlled pace.
Shrugging the shoulders up to the ears.
Keep them packed down and back.

Prescription: load, reps, rest
Read off the goal, then hold the technique constant as the load climbs. Derived from the movement's mechanics, not invented for this page: a held position is measured in seconds, and the set ends when the position breaks.
| Goal | Sets | Hold | Rest | Notes |
|---|---|---|---|---|
| Learning the position | 2–3 | 15–20 sec | 45–60 sec | Stop the set when the position breaks, not when the timer does. |
| Building capacity | 3–4 | 30–45 sec | 60 sec | Add time before you add load, up to about a minute per set. |
| Strength (loaded) | 3–4 | 20–30 sec | 90 sec | Past a minute of easy holding, add resistance rather than more seconds. |
| Fat loss / circuits | 3–4 | 30–40 sec | 20–30 sec | Short rests keep the heart rate up; the position still has to hold. |

Does the overhead carry burn fat from the front deltoid?
No. No exercise removes fat from the area it trains — spot reduction has been tested repeatedly and does not happen. Training the front deltoid builds the muscle underneath; where body fat is lost from is decided by an overall calorie deficit and by your genetics, not by which exercise you chose.
